The defending NCAA Division 1 Men's Hockey champions are returning to the Frozen Four, after completing a 2-1 overtime win over Bowling Green on Saturday and a 3-1 victory over Quinnipiac University on Sunday to win the Midwestern bracket of the tournament.

After a scoreless first period, Peter Krieger scored for the Bulldogs at the 15:12 mark in the second period to break the scoreless tie. Kobe Roth doubled UMD's lead at the 14:58 mark in the third period. Quinnipiac went empty net late in the third period, and Craig Martin scored for the Bobcats at the 17:57 mark, cutting UMD's lead in half. Parker Mackay scored an empty net goal on a breakaway with less than a minute left in the game, giving UMD the 3-1 victory.

This is UMD's third straight Frozen Four appearance. In 2017, they lost 3-2 in the National Championship to Denver; and they defeated Notre Dame 2-1 in 2018 to claim the school's second championship title (2011, 2018).

UMD is joined in the Frozen Four in Buffalo, New York, by Denver, Massachusetts, and Providence. The Bulldogs will play against Providence at 4 pm (Central Time) on April 11 in their first game, and Denver will play Massachusetts at 7:30 pm (Central Time) on April 11. The winners will play for the National Championship on April 13 at 7 pm (Central Time). All of the games will be televised on ESPN2.
